| Anyone heard the Iommi solo discs: Iommi, The DEP Sessions, or Fused? Both Fused and The DEP Sessions are amazing. Vocals by Glen Huges (Deep Purple, Black Sabbath). It's more akin to Dio/Martin Sabbath than anything else, but it's unmistakenly Iommi. Highly recommended.
